An Analytical Model of Buoy Motion - Case of Fishing Shrimp / 浮標運動模型分析-以釣蝦為例

碩士 / 國立高雄應用科技大學 / 資訊管理研究所碩士班 / 104 / A part of people who likes the leisure activities of fishing always affected by the weather in Taiwan, therefore, it appears in-door fishing. The specie of fishing is based on the shrimp which is small size and it does need a larger space. Charging method is depending on the time of valuation, for example, the customer who can fish more shrimp in time, they can get the lower price for each one. The fishers try different ways to match which contains three main factors, the bait, buoy or fish line, to increase the chance of fishing shrimp. The most important factor is the buoy, which through the different ways of motion, it can deliver the best time of pulling the fishing rod to fishers. Though, the record of motion signal must be carried out by experiences.
This research integrated a motion sensor and low-power wireless module to a buoy which is made by own-self. During fishing, this machine can also collect buoy athletic stance, record the current situation, and record the data at the same time by using JAVA. Finally, we can use the Mat lab to capture the feature, create the model and the data would be classified. We can also keep the knowledge and experience by using the high-tech method. It makes the leisure activities of fishing shrimp become easier and time-saving.
